OTD in 2011, Diego Forlan inspires Uruguay to win Copa America (video)
On July 24th, 2011, Uruguay beat Paraguay 3-0 to win the Copa America title.
Uruguay were favorites in the final after they dismantled Lionel Messi’s Argentina who were the hosts in the quarterfinals.
Luis Suarez scored the first goal for Uruguay in the 11th minute to give his team the lead.
Captain Diego Forlan slotted a ball through to him by Suarez in the 41st minute for Uruguay’s second and they took a two-goal lead to the halftime break.
The second half was comfortable for Uruguay as they sat back and defended their two-goal advantage.
Suarez would supply the third goal for Diego Forlan in the 89th minute which wrapped up the victory as Uruguay beat Paraguay in front of 57,921 fans in attendance at the Estadio Monumental Antonio Vespucio Liberti, Buenos Aires
